China National Building Material Group: A Global Leader in Building Materials Innovation

From Cement Giant to Tech Powerhouse

Ever wondered who's literally building the foundations of modern infrastructure? Meet China National Building Material Group (CNBM), the world's largest comprehensive building materials conglomerate that's been quietly revolutionizing construction since 1984. With seven core businesses holding global leadership positions - including cement production and glass fiber manufacturing - this state-owned enterprise supplies enough concrete annually to pave a highway circling the Earth 15 times.

Engineering Marvels Through Strategic Partnerships

  • 2022 alliance with China Railway Construction Corporation for integrated infrastructure solutions
  • 2023 carbon reduction pact with China Forestry Group and China Huaneng
  • 4 new energy glass production lines secured in Turkey and North Africa (2022)

The Science Behind the Structures

What makes CNBM different from your average construction company? They operate like a Silicon Valley tech firm disguised as a cement mixer. The numbers speak volumes:

  • 38,000 R&D specialists working across 26 national-level research institutes
  • 25,000+ active patents protecting innovations in green building materials
  • 3 national key laboratories developing carbon capture concrete formulations

Their secret sauce? A 3.8% R&D investment ratio that's transformed traditional materials into smart solutions. Imagine glass that generates solar power or concrete that repairs its own cracks - these aren't sci-fi concepts but actual CNBM patents in development.
